Szpakowska et al. also examined conolidone and its motion within the ACKR3 receptor, which assists to clarify its previously unknown system of action in both of those acute and chronic agony Command (58). It had been identified that receptor amounts of ACKR3 were being as large or simply larger as Those people of the endogenous opiate system and ended up correlated to identical parts of the CNS. This receptor was also not modulated by classic opiate agonists, including morphine, fentanyl, buprenorphine, or antagonists like naloxone. In the rat product, it was discovered that a competitor molecule binding to ACKR3 resulted in inhibition of ACKR3’s inhibitory action, causing an All round boost in opiate receptor action.

Elucidating the precise pharmacological system of motion (MOA) of Obviously happening compounds may be hard. Though Tarselli et al. (sixty) formulated the very first de novo synthetic pathway to conolidine and showcased this In a natural way happening compound effectively suppresses responses to both equally chemically induced and inflammation-derived agony, the pharmacologic goal chargeable for its antinociceptive motion remained elusive. Presented the difficulties connected with standard pharmacological and physiological strategies, Mendis et al. utilized cultured neuronal networks grown on multi-electrode array (MEA) engineering coupled with sample matching reaction profiles to provide a possible MOA of conolidine (sixty one). A comparison of drug outcomes while in the MEA cultures of central anxious system Lively compounds identified that the response profile of conolidine was most just like that of ω-conotoxin CVIE, a Cav2.
